The Golden Bachelorette star Joan Vassos revealed that Chock Chapple struggled when they watched back their season because he didn't want to see her make connections with other men. Joan and Chock got engaged during The Golden Bachelorette season 1, and they've been happy together ever since. Although their relationship is plagued by breakup rumors because they're in a long-distance relationship, they're still a solid couple, and they're planning to move to New York City together, while also keeping their homes in Rockville, Maryland and Wichita, Kansas.
The Golden Bachelorette star Joan Vassos revealed that Chock Chapple struggled when they watched back their season because he didn't want to see her make connections with other men.
In an interview with Us Weekly, shared via YouTube, Joan spoke about Grant Ellis' Bachelor season, and how the aftermath is the hardest part because, if the lead chooses someone, that person has to watch the show back and see the person they love falling in love with other people as well. Joan said that she had firsthand experience with this when she and Chock watched The Golden Bachelorette.
Joan shared how this issue could affect Grant and his possible fiancée, saying, "I feel like, at this point, now that it's all airing, this is a particularly hard time on the relationship. So if [Grant] picks somebody, and if he's doing Happy Couple visits or, you know, they should be talking multiple times a day if he picks somebody. It's hard to watch your person be with all these other people. Even if you know that this was what you signed up for, and he picked you, okay, so you're secure in your relationship, it is still hard to watch."
Joan then revealed how Chock handled watching her date multiple men during The Golden Bachelorette. She said, "And even like somebody like Chock, who's super confident, there were a few episodes that he's like, 'Yeah, I didn't love that. I didn't love that at all.' And the edits kind of, you know, play a hand in the way it's depicted. You know, they don't make things happen that didn't happen, but they choose to show things or not show things that promote a story, and sometimes it's hard on the lead and the person he picked."

What It Means For Joan & Chock To Watch Relationship Unfold On TV
Although Chock didn't enjoy watching Joan bonding with the other men and kissing them, it was clear that he was going to be Joan's choice from the beginning of The Golden Bachelorette. He might not have loved that aspect of it, but it had to make him feel good to see how much Joan liked him after their first one-on-one date, how disappointed she was when he had to leave when his mother passed away, and how happy she was when he came back to her.

After their meaningful hometown date and beautiful Fantasy Suite date, Joan knew that Chock was The One, and she broke up with runner-up Guy Gansert before he had the chance to meet her family. While watching Joan make connections with the other men was hard for Chock, it must've been very validating for him to see how much she cared about him from the very start.
Our Take On Bachelor Stars Watching Awkward Relationship Moments On TVIt's An Unnatural Way To Begin A Relationship
Joan's right that it's difficult for the Bachelor franchise couples to watch back their seasons. It's interesting that she mentioned that the edit can influence how people feel because the show can't possibly air everything that happened. There has to be a tremendous level of trust for the lead's final choice to believe that they're truly in love with them. It's especially challenging when the lead tells more than one person, "I love you," which is something that Joan made a conscious choice not to do.
